Popular Color Combinations

Popular color combinations for T1-11 siding often include earthy tones paired with vibrant accents, creating a balanced and inviting look. Homeowners frequently opt for shades like olive green or warm taupe, complemented by bright trim colors such as coral or sunny yellow. These combinations enhance the natural texture of the siding while adding character to the overall design. Additionally, some choose soft neutrals accented with deeper hues for a more sophisticated appearance. Maintaining and Caring for T1-11 Siding

Maintaining and caring for T1-11 siding ensures its longevity and enhances its visual appeal over time. Regular inspections can help identify any damage or wear that might need attention. Cleaning the surface periodically keeps dirt and grime from accumulating, which affects its appearance. Applying a protective sealant every few years can also safeguard it against moisture and UV damage. It’s important to repair any cracks or splits promptly to prevent further deterioration. Painting or staining the siding can refresh its look and provide additional protection. Proper ventilation around the siding helps reduce moisture buildup, extending its lifespan. Homeowners should be mindful of landscaping that might touch the siding, as it can promote rot or pest issues.
